Panchayat Season 3 Review: Simplicity, Humor, and Heart at Its Best

Panchayat Season 3 carries forward the charm of Phulera village with its signature blend of humor, realism, and emotional depth. After two successful seasons, the third chapter had big expectations to fulfill, and it does so with grace, keeping audiences entertained while also tugging at their hearts.

Story and Writing

The narrative follows Abhishek Tripathi, an engineering graduate reluctantly serving as the panchayat secretary, as he continues to balance his ambitions with the life he is building in Phulera. Season 3 explores his evolving responsibilities, the subtle romance with Rinki, and the challenges of navigating rural politics.

The writing remains sharp and witty, mixing everyday humor with heartfelt moments. Instead of over-the-top drama, the show thrives on small details, highlighting the beauty and struggles of rural India. The balance between comedy and emotion makes the storytelling refreshing and highly relatable.

While the season is engaging, the slower pace may not appeal to viewers expecting constant drama. However, this simplicity is also what makes Panchayat stand apart from conventional shows.

Final Verdict

Panchayat Season 3 is a heartfelt continuation that delivers exactly what fans love about the series—simplicity, humor, and meaningful storytelling. It doesn’t chase unnecessary twists but instead focuses on the everyday struggles and joys of its characters. With stellar performances and a strong script, the season is both entertaining and thought-provoking.
